Passing Your Dubai Driving Test: A Guide to Avoiding Common RTA Road Test Failures

For many, the Roads and Transport Authority (RTA) road test in Dubai is the final hurdle to the freedom of the open road. Yet, it is a step where many falter. Understanding the common reasons for failure is the first step toward ensuring you pass on your first attempt. This guide will break down the most frequent mistakes, both major and minor, and offer expert advice to help you get your license.

The Two Tiers of Trouble: Major vs. Minor Mistakes

The RTA test is graded on a system of major and minor mistakes. A single major mistake results in an immediate and automatic fail. Minor mistakes, while less severe, are cumulative. While the official number can vary based on the examiner’s discretion, accumulating too many (typically more than 13) will also result in a failed test

Major Mistakes: The Instant Fails

These are critical safety errors that will end your test on the spot. There is no room for error with these.

Mistake Category

Description

Collisions & Signals

Causing any form of collision or disregarding traffic signals like red lights and stop signs.

Speed & Control

Excessive speeding, reckless driving (such as aggressive swerving), or driving under the influence of any impairing substance.

Right-of-Way

Failing to yield to pedestrians, other vehicles when required, or emergency vehicles.

Lane Discipline

Driving in the wrong direction, making unsafe lane changes without checking mirrors and blind spots, or entering a no-entry zone.

In-Car Safety

Not wearing a seatbelt or ensuring all passengers are properly buckled.

Minor Mistakes: The Silent Saboteurs

These smaller errors can add up quickly. Consistent performance and attention to detail are key to avoiding them.

  • Improper Lane Discipline: This includes not staying centered in your lane or making frequent, unnecessary lane changes.

     

  • Inadequate Observation: Failing to consistently check your mirrors and blind spots before any maneuver is a classic and easily avoidable error.

     

  • Signaling Errors: Forgetting to signal, or signaling too late, is a common minor mistake.

     

  • Poor Vehicle Control: This can range from jerky steering and braking to driving with one hand on the wheel.

     

  • Incorrect Positioning: Stopping too far before or after the line at an intersection, or improper positioning for a turn.

     

  • Hesitation or Driving Too Slowly: While safety is paramount, impeding the flow of traffic can also be marked as a fault.

     

Beyond the Wheel: The Psychology of Passing

According to driving experts, many failures are not due to a lack of skill, but a lack of the right mindset. Dr. Suzanne Accetta, a transport and mobility executive, notes that a significant issue is a “mental block.” Learners may know the rules but haven’t truly internalized what it means to be a safe and responsible driver.

“It isn’t always about forgetting to indicate or misjudging a gap. It’s about whether a learner has truly internalized what safe, responsible driving actually means – not just as a set of rules to memorize, but as a mindset to carry into every journey.”

— Dr. Suzanne Accetta, CEO of First Driving Centre

This psychological component manifests in two common ways:

  1. Nerves and Anxiety: For new drivers, nervousness can be overwhelming, leading to a lack of concentration and mistakes they wouldn’t normally make.

     

  2. Unlearning Old Habits: Experienced drivers from other countries often bring driving habits that are not in line with UAE regulations. Unlearning these ingrained behaviors can be a significant challenge.

     

Your Roadmap to Success: Tips for Passing

  • Practice with a Purpose: Don’t just drive; practice the specific maneuvers you’ll be tested on. Consider using driving simulators to build confidence in a safe environment.

     

  • Know the Rules: Study the RTA handbook and be intimately familiar with all the major and minor mistakes.

     

  • Stay Calm and Confident: On test day, take deep breaths and trust in your training. A calm mind makes better decisions.

     

  • Exaggerate Your Observations: Make it obvious to the examiner that you are checking your mirrors and blind spots by moving your head, not just your eyes.

     

  • Pre-Drive Check: Before you even start the engine, adjust your seat, mirrors, and fasten your seatbelt. This shows the examiner you are methodical and safety-conscious.
